MANILA, Philippines — Public Works and Highways Secretary Vince Dizon said they would revisit the budget of the agency and vowed to complete the revision within two weeks.

“I talked with the Secretary of the Department of Budget and Management and we both agreed on a two-week timeline,” he added.
President Ferdinand Marcos Jr. on Wednesday directed both departments to conduct a "sweeping review" of the DPWH proposed budget under the 2026 National Expenditure Program (NEP).
